新聞中心
分布式Redis是一種可擴(kuò)展的分布式存儲(chǔ)技術(shù),為開發(fā)人員提供一種可靠、可伸縮、可高效地進(jìn)行數(shù)據(jù)存儲(chǔ)和訪問的解決方案。它可以將多臺(tái)服務(wù)器集群連接起來,組成一個(gè)具有高可靠性、高可用性以及高性能的大規(guī)模數(shù)據(jù)庫系統(tǒng)。

Redis集群通過分配運(yùn)行在不同機(jī)器上的節(jié)點(diǎn)來實(shí)現(xiàn),多個(gè)節(jié)點(diǎn)之間通過某種通信協(xié)議相互連接,以實(shí)現(xiàn)高可用性和高性能。Redis集群是根據(jù)特定的分區(qū)策略建構(gòu),能將實(shí)際數(shù)據(jù)存入各個(gè)節(jié)點(diǎn),即使集群的某個(gè)節(jié)點(diǎn)出現(xiàn)故障,集群的其他部分也能繼續(xù)運(yùn)行,達(dá)到高可用性的效果,從而能夠有效地處理大量的數(shù)據(jù)請(qǐng)求。
性能優(yōu)化通常是提升Redis集群可用性和并發(fā)性的關(guān)鍵技術(shù)。Redis集群的優(yōu)化旨在減少系統(tǒng)中的資源,并提升性能。常用的優(yōu)化技術(shù)有:
1、使用更高性能的存儲(chǔ)引擎。Redis提供了三種不同類型的存儲(chǔ)引擎:MMAP、AOF和RDB。其中,MMAP引擎可以提供最高的性能,但AOF和RDB可以提供更高的可靠性;
2、增大線程池大小,使Redis集群能夠處理更多的并發(fā)請(qǐng)求;
3、熟悉Redis集群之間的交互方式,以及每種方式的性能及優(yōu)勢;
4、安裝最新的Redis版本,以利用新添加的性能增強(qiáng)功能;
5、優(yōu)化網(wǎng)絡(luò)參數(shù),以提升網(wǎng)絡(luò)通信性能;
6、添加內(nèi)存池來支持內(nèi)存復(fù)用,以減少數(shù)據(jù)創(chuàng)建和刪除的時(shí)間開銷;
7、開啟語句緩存功能以節(jié)省資源;
8、優(yōu)化Redis的GC算法以提高垃圾回收效率;
9、管理集群消息正確傳達(dá)率,盡量減少一致性沖突的出現(xiàn)。
以上是一些常見的Redis集群優(yōu)化方案,可以幫助開發(fā)人員優(yōu)化其Redis集群體系,提升其性能和可用性,以滿足不斷變化的業(yè)務(wù)需求。
香港服務(wù)器選創(chuàng)新互聯(lián),香港虛擬主機(jī)被稱為香港虛擬空間/香港網(wǎng)站空間,或者簡稱香港主機(jī)/香港空間。香港虛擬主機(jī)特點(diǎn)是免備案空間開通就用, 創(chuàng)新互聯(lián)香港主機(jī)精選cn2+bgp線路訪問快、穩(wěn)定!
網(wǎng)頁題目:分布式Redis優(yōu)化集群體系(多個(gè)集群的redis)
瀏覽路徑:http://www.dlmjj.cn/article/dpjcpci.html


咨詢
建站咨詢
